NEW YORK — A man was charged Friday with transmitting a threat after he allegedly threatened to kill police officers at a St. Patrick's Day parade just outside of New York City.
Ridon Kola's alleged online threats were made toward officers and the mayor of Yonkers, New York, who are set to participate in Yonkers' parade on Saturday, according to prosecutors.
A Yonkers city official said no changes will be made to Saturday's parade, though officers will be present to ensure everyone is safe.
